随着区块链技术的迅猛发展,越来越多的企业开始关注如何将这一新兴技术应用于实际业务中。在这个过程中,区块链平台的对接成为了一个非常重要的环节。本文将为您详细介绍区块链平台对接业务流程的全面指南,包括对接的必要性、流程步骤、技术实现,最后通过几个实际应用案例来帮助读者更好地理解这一过程。

对接区块链平台的必要性

区块链技术以其去中心化、透明和安全的特性,极大地改变了传统业务流程,使得企业能够在不信任的环境中实现各方的信任。在此背景下,区块链平台的对接显得尤为重要。首先,通过对接区块链平台,企业能够实现数据的共享和交换,从而提升信息的透明度与可信度。其次,区块链能够有效降低交易成本,简化流程,提高效率。最后,随着法律法规的逐步完善,越来越多的行业开始探索区块链应用,企业若能够及早布局,对接区块链平台,将为其长期发展打下坚实基础。

区块链平台对接的主要流程

对接区块链平台的流程通常包括需求分析、平台选择、技术实现、测试与上线等几个步骤。以下是对每个步骤的详细介绍:

1. 需求分析

在开始对接之前,企业需要明确自己的业务需求,包括希望通过区块链实现哪些功能、解决哪些痛点等。需求分析的过程应当涉及多方利益相关者的沟通,确保各方需求得到充分理解与尊重。例如,如果一家金融公司希望通过区块链平台提升交易的透明度与效率,那么它在需求分析中就需要考虑到如何确保数据的隐私性、合规性以及信息的及时更新等关键问题。

2. 平台选择

当前市面上存在多种区块链平台,如以太坊、Hyperledger Fabric、Corda等。选择合适的平台将直接影响到对接的成功率与后期维护的成本。因此,在该阶段,企业需要对各个平台的技术特点、功能、社区活跃度以及支持的编程语言等方面进行全面评估,以确定最符合自身需求的平台。同时,也需要考虑到平台的扩展性与未来的技术迭代,以免未来因为平台不适应而导致的重构成本。

3. 技术实现

技术实现是对接步骤中最为关键的一环,通常涉及智能合约的开发、API的对接以及前后端系统的集成等。首先,开发团队需要根据需求文档编写智能合约代码,这些代码是区块链上自动执行的程序,能够实现特定的业务逻辑。其次,API的开发和系统集成则需要确保现有系统与区块链平台之间的数据流动畅通,从而保证用户在操作时能够顺利进行数据上链和查询。最终,在整个技术实现的过程中,合理的代码审查与测试也是不可或缺的环节,以确保代码的安全性与功能的正确性。

4. 测试与上线

测试是确保对接成功的重要环节,在这一阶段,团队通常会使用多种测试方法,包括单元测试、集成测试和压力测试等,以验证系统在不同情况下的表现。一旦系统经过测试无误,便可以进行正式上线。在上线过程中,也需要制定详细的切换计划,保证现有系统与新系统的平稳过渡。此外,计划上线后的客户服务和技术支持同样重要,确保用户能够顺利上手新的区块链系统,并及时解决使用中的问题。

常见问题解答

区块链对接的主要挑战是什么?

在对接区块链平台的过程中,企业可能会遇到各种挑战。首先,技术复杂性是一个主要问题。区块链技术尚处于发展阶段,许多企业在人员技术水平和经验上都不足以应对复杂的编码和系统集成任务。其次,数据合规性也是一个不容忽视的挑战,各行业均有其独特的法律法规,企业在设计系统时必须符合相关规定,这往往需要法律和技术团队的紧密合作。此外,用户的接受度和习惯也是影响区块链系统推广的重要因素,企业需要花费额外的时间和资源来进行用户教育和系统推广,以确保系统能够被有效利用。

区块链平台对接需要遵循哪些最佳实践?

为了确保区块链平台对接的成功,企业应遵循一些最佳实践策略。首先,应进行充分的市场调研,以确定适合的区块链平台及其影响力,避免盲目跟随潮流。其次,需求定义阶段的全面性至关重要,应考虑到未来的业务发展需求,而非仅仅局限于当前的需求。在技术实施中,团队应定期进行代码审查和测试,确保项目始终处于可控制状态,及时发现并解决潜在的bug。在上线后,加强与用户的沟通与支持,通过收集反馈不断迭代和系统,也是确保系统长久可用的重要策略。

如何评估区块链平台的性能?

评估区块链平台的性能通常包括访问速度、交易吞吐量和系统安全性等方面。访问速度可以通过网络延迟和数据传输速率来评估;交易吞吐量则是指平台在特定时间内能够处理的交易数量,可以通过实际运行数据进行对比分析;安全性则需要综合考虑平台的共识算法、智能合约的设计与审查机制等。因此,企业在选择平台时,不仅要关注功能,还要进行综合的性能评估,确保所选的平台能够满足日后业务的快速增长需求。

如何确保区块链系统的安全性?

安全性是区块链系统成功的关键。首先,在智能合约开发阶段,程序员应遵循编程规范,进行多次代码审查,避免常见的安全漏洞。其次,企业还应在区块链节点间建立内部防火墙、权限管理机制,确保未授权用户无法访问敏感数据。此外,定期的安全审计和渗透测试也是确保系统安全的重要手段,这能够及时发现已被利用的漏洞,提升系统的整体安全性。

区块链技术在各行业的应用案例有哪些?

区块链技术近年来获得广泛关注,各行业应用案例层出不穷。例如,在金融行业,Ripple和Stellar等区块链网络正在改变跨境支付方式,提高了交易速度和透明度;在供应链管理中,IBM的Food Trust通过区块链技术提升了食品的可追溯性,保证了食品安全;在医疗领域,区块链凭借其不可篡改的特性,有助于患者数据的保护和共享。此外,数字资产的管理、身份验证、版权保护等领域也在积极探索区块链解决方案,这些案例展示了区块链技术的巨大潜力。

未来区块链对接的趋势如何?

随着技术的不断发展和应用场景的多元化,未来区块链行业将出现几大趋势。首先,将重点向多链技术发展,多个区块链平台之间将实现互联互通,以解决行业间的数据孤岛问题。其次,区块链与人工智能、物联网等新兴技术的结合,能够有效提高数据处理的能力,并为企业提供更为精准的商业决策支持。此外,行业标准的制定和监管政策的完善也将为区块链的发展提供更为良好的环境,推动企业间的合规合作与社会信任的建立。

综上所述,区块链平台的对接业务流程是一个涉及多个阶段与多个角色的复杂过程,企业应当充分理解其中的关键环节与潜在挑战,以便在实施过程中顺利推进,从而为业务创新与提升核心竞争力铺平道路。